The best way to describe it is as a sort of I have an 85 RX7-GSL-SE with less than 2,000 miles on it. I have experienced the exact same problem you describe. I am fairly certain the problem is a seal problem at the gas cap. Try removing your gas cap the next time you hear the noise. We haven't had hot enough weather lately for me to check the problem further. When it happens again I hope to solve it. Just wanted you to know that you aren't the only one with this problem.
